Magpul M-LOK Polymer Picatinny Rail, 3 Slots

The Magpul 3-slot M-LOK polymer rail section provides a practical bridge for attaching 1913 Picatinny accessories to M-LOK hand guards and forends. This injection-molded, reinforced composite rail is designed to balance strength and light weight, with beveled ends to minimize snagging and edges that could catch on gear. The package includes all hardware required to mount the rail to M-LOK slots on either aluminum or polymer hand guards, streamlining installation for a wide range of firearms.
With three slots, this Magpul rail offers greater mounting flexibility without adding excessive bulk. The polymer construction can be advantageous in reducing heat transfer and weight, though it may not match the rigidity of solid aluminum variants in the heaviest-duty applications. For everyday use and standard configurations, this rail delivers reliable performance and excellent value with included hardware for fast setup.

Buying Guide
Buying an M-LOK to Picatinny rail adapter involves balancing size, weight, durability, and compatibility. Buyers should consider several factors to choose the best option for their firearm setup.
- Slot count and length: Decide how many Picatinny slots you need. Two-slot adapters are compact and ideal for essential accessories, while three-slot or longer rails offer more mounting positions.
- Material and weight: Aluminum adapters deliver strength with a light footprint, while polymer/ composite rails reduce weight further but may offer less rigidity under heavy use. Consider your mission profile and attachment loads.
- Fit and alignment: Ensure the adapter matches your M-LOK slot spacing and that the Picatinny rail aligns cleanly with your intended accessories. Misalignment can cause wobble or attachment failure.
- Hardware included: Look for adapters that come with the necessary screws, T-nuts, and Allen wrenches. Missing hardware can delay installation or require a separate purchase.
- Finish and corrosion resistance: Anodized or coated finishes protect against wear, especially in harsh environments or wet conditions.
- Durability under recoil: For high-recoil rifles, ensure the adapter has a secure clamp and precise machining to resist loosening over time.
- Compatibility with existing accessories: Verify compatibility with your light mounts, grips, optics, and any optic mounts that may interact with rail spacing.
- Brand reputation and warranty: Trusted brands typically offer better support, documentation, and return policies if issues arise.
- Installation requirements: Some adapters require specific torque specs or tools. Plan ahead to avoid overtightening or misalignment.
- Price vs value: Higher-end adapters may offer greater durability or longer service life, but ensure the features justify the cost for your intended use.
